Output 529823f678d7f1c398b88d2ae988e03d68423f5ddbc4be1339c048de043ba2b6:1

value
881857000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 452154d5bf45d06f0fba9e3264dfbff46d432a2d OP_EQUALVERIFY OP_CHECKSIG
address
DBSd6QA71YRvHebnauAEB3LZSWtszaURqp
transaction
529823f678d7f1c398b88d2ae988e03d68423f5ddbc4be1339c048de043ba2b6